Dealing with Jealous Online Haters

In Sue and Noel Radford’s book, “The Radfords: Making Life Count,” the couple shares their experiences with online trolls. The Radfords, who are parents to 22 children, have faced negative comments from keyboard warriors hiding behind fake profiles. Sue and Noel have described these trolls as “cowardly” and “jealous” of their lifestyle.


Learning to Ignore the Trolls

The parents admitted that they once considered taking legal action against these trolls, but they realized that it would be a futile effort. Noel expressed that engaging with trolls only feeds into their negativity, and it’s best to ignore them. Sue added that trolls often fail to see their targets as real people with feelings, highlighting the disconnect between the trolls’ actions and the real-world consequences.
